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ll conduct a thorough assessment of the damage, identifying the source of the water, the extent of the damage, and any potential safety hazards. Our team will then develop a customized plan to restore your property, including a detailed scope of work, timelines, and budget.
Step 2: Water Removal and Drying
We’ll use state-of-the-art equipment to remove standing water and dry the affected area,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our technicians will monitor the drying process to ensure that everything is dry and safe.
Step 3: Cleaning and Disinfecting
We’ll thoroughly clean and disinfect all affected surfaces, including walls, floors, and ceilings, to remove any bacteria, mold, or mildew. Our team will also remove any damaged or unsalvageable materials, including drywall, flooring, and cabinets.
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ction
Once the affected areas are clean and dry, our team will begin the repair and reconstruction process, including installing new drywall, flooring, and cabinets, and repairing any structural damage.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Completion
We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that the restoration is complete and meets our high standards. We’ll also provide you with a comprehensive report outlining the work completed, any remaining issues, and recommendations for future maintenance.

Warning Signs You Need Rental Property Water Damage Restoration
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and even property loss. Be aware of these warning signs and take action quickly: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old, mildew, or bacteria.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s time to call our team.
Water Stains or Warping on Walls or Floors
Water damage can cause unsightly stains or warping on walls or floors. If you notice these signs, don’t wait – call our team today.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el or blister. If you notice these signs, it’s time to call our team for help.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le. If you notice these signs, don’t wait – call our team today.
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ew
Mold and mildew can grow rapidly in damp environments. If you notice visible signs of these growths, it’s time to call our team for help.
Water Damage in Electrical or HVAC Systems
Water damage can compromise electrical or HVAC systems, posing a serious safety risk. If you notice water damage in these areas, call our team immediately.
Rental Property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ill in a single unit | Yes | No | DIY cleanup is usually enough for small spills. |
| Large water leak in a multi-unit property | No | Yes | Large water leaks need professional equipment and expertise to mitigate damage and prevent further issues. |
| Visible signs of mold or mildew | No | Yes | Mold and mildew need professional remediation to prevent health risks and ensure safe living conditions. |
| Water damage in electrical or HVAC systems | No | Yes | Water damage in electrical or HVAC systems poses a serious safety risk and needs professional expertise to mitigate. |
| High-rise apartment with extensive water damage | No | Yes | High-rise apartments need specialized equipment and expertise to mitigate damage and ensure safe living conditions. |

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ration Cost in Groesbeck, OH
The cost of Rental Property Water Damage Rest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Groesbeck, OH. These est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Removal and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, amount of standing water |
| Cleaning and Disinfecting |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, level of contamination |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, level of damage, materials required |
| Final Inspection and Completion |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, level of damage |

Q: How do I prevent water damage in my rental property?
A: Regular maintenance, including inspecting and repairing roofs, gutters, and plumbing systems, can help prevent water damage in your rental property. Our team can provide guidance on how to identify potential issues and take steps to prevent water damage.
